Babar Azam is someone who doesn't showcases his emotions on and off the field, however, on Day 1 of the second Test between Pakistan and West Indies, the former Test skipper looked in groove and showcased his dance moves

As Pakistan dominated the Windies in their first innings, Babar couldn't control his joy and danced without any fear as he looked ecstatic behind the stumps. The elegant batter hardly expresses his feelings, but on Saturday, he forgot everything and just enjoyed the moment on the field. 

The moment occurred when the West Indies side had lost 8 wickets, and the hosts enjoyed the showing from their spinners.

Babar fails with the bat

On a deck which supported the spinners, Babar Azam failed to deliver and departed for just 1 as his stumps were castled. The star batter looked out of touch against the spinners and just like the first Test match, he couldn't contribute and departed cheaply.

All the other batters also failed to deliver as Pakistan got bundled out for a mere 154, in reply to West Indies' first innings total of 163.

Match evenly poised on Day 2

The Test match is evenly poised on Day 2 as the West Indies have a lead of 187 runs. The team is batting at 178/6, and each run from here on will be crucial as the visitors will eye a minimum of 250 runs to take Pakistan out of the game.

The Pakistan batters are out of touch and anything in the region of 250 will be a tricky total to chase down.
